What To Watch For

How To Tell If Your System Is About To Fail

Catching these signs early usually means a same-day repair instead of an emergency call at the worst possible moment.

Unusual Noises

Rattling during startup often means a component has worked itself loose and needs tightening before it causes real damage.

Some Rooms Never Get Comfortable

Weak airflow from the vents often traces back to a clogged filter, a failing blower motor, or leaking ductwork.

Rising Utility Bills

A system working harder than it should to hit the same temperature shows up directly on your utility bill.

System Turns On and Off Repeatedly

This is one of the warning signs we recommend not waiting on.

Musty, Burning, or Chemical Smells

Chemical odors may signal a refrigerant leak, which requires a licensed technician to handle safely.

Frequent Repairs

If you're calling about the same problem every few months, the underlying cause likely hasn't been fully addressed.

Why Systems Fail

The Most Common Causes Behind Our Service Calls

After thousands of service calls across Salt Lake City, a handful of causes show up again and again.

Neglected Filter ChangesThe single most common cause of reduced airflow and frozen coils, and the easiest to prevent
Slow Leaks Over TimeRequires a licensed technician to locate, repair, and properly recharge
Motor StrainUsually a quick, affordable fix once diagnosed correctly
Thermostat MalfunctionsA thermostat that's lost calibration or has a wiring fault can make an otherwise healthy system seem broken
Keeping Your System Healthy Year-Round

Getting Your System Ready For The Season Ahead

Salt Lake City's seasonal swings put real stress on a system that isn't maintained regularly. Filters should be checked monthly during heavy-use seasons and replaced roughly every 60-90 days depending on your household and any pets.

Clearing debris, leaves, and overgrown landscaping away from an outdoor condenser unit gives it room to breathe and keeps it running efficiently. None of this replaces a professional tune-up, but it does reduce the wear that leads to premature breakdowns between visits.

Salt Lake City, often shortened to Salt Lake or SLC, is the capital and most populous city of the U.S. state of Utah. It is the seat of Salt Lake County, the most populous county in the state. With a population of 200,133 in 2020, it is the 117th most populous city in the United States, the city is the core of the Salt Lake City metropolitan area, which had a population of 1,257,936 at the 2020 census. Salt Lake City is further situated within a larger metropolis known as the Salt Lake City–Ogden–Provo Combined Statistical Area, a corridor of contiguous urban and suburban development stretched along a 120-mile (190 km) segment of the Wasatch Front, comprising a population of 2,746,164 (as of 2021 estimates), making it the 22nd largest in the nation. It is also the central core of the larger of only two major urban areas located within the Great Basin (the other being Reno, Nevada).
